Exchange of halogens in the 3a,6a-diaza-1,4-diphosphapentalene derivatives: Crystal structures of iodides
Authors:A N Kornev  V E Galperin  Yu S Panova  V V Sushev  A V Arapova  G K Fukin  E V Baranov  G A Abakumov
Institution:1.Razuvaev Institute of Organometallic Chemistry,Russian Academy of Sciences,Nizhny Novgorod,Russia
Abstract:1,4-Dichloro-3a,6a-diaza-1,4-diphosphapentalene (II) easily exchanges halogen with methyl iodide to form the corresponding 1,4-diiodo derivative (V) in a quantitative yield. The reaction of compound II with diiodine (1 equiv) affords compound III, the crystal structure of which contains 55% II and 45% V. Under the conditions of iodine excess (1 : 3), a ionic compound (IV) is formed, the crystal of which contains alternating layers consisting of planar networks I2I3]? and heterocyclic cations DDP–Cl]+. For the crystallographic information for compounds III–V, see CIF files CCDC no. 1560 410 (V), 1560 411 (III), and 1560 412 (IV).
